Strawberry Cheesecake Rolls

Description

A delightful fusion of sweet, creamy cheesecake and soft, pillowy dough rolled into a delicious treat, perfect for breakfast or dessert.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 1 1/2 cups fresh strawberries, chopped
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on cornstarch (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king pan.
  2. Combine the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t in a large bowl.
  3. Add the softened butter to the flour mixture and cut it into coarse crumbs.
  4. Gradually mix in the milk and vanilla extract until a soft dough forms.
  5. Turn the dough out onto a floured surface and knead gently until smooth.
  6. Roll the dough into a rectangle, about 1/4 inch thick.
  7. Beat together the c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  8. Add the heavy whipping cream and beat until thick and fluffy.
  9. Spread the cream cheese filling evenly across the dough.
  10. Roll up the dough from the longer side and slice into 1-inch thick rolls.
  11. Arrange the rolls in the prepared baking dish.
  12. Cook the strawberries, sugar, lemon juice, and cornstarch in a saucepan until softened.
  13. Pour the strawberry mixture over the rolls.
  14. Bake for 25-30 minutes until golden brown.
  15. Cool slightly before serving and top with whipped cream if desired.

Notes

For extra flavor, add cinnamon to the dough or drizzle melted chocolate over the top after baking.
